Intermittent functional test: test_2_linkclicker.py | TimeoutException: Timed out after 5.1 seconds, caused by <class 'marionette_driver.errors.NoSuchElementException'>

RESOLVED INCOMPLETE

Status

Hello (Loop)
Client
RESOLVED INCOMPLETE
2 years ago
2 years ago

People

(Reporter: standard8, Unassigned)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

(Reporter)

Description

2 years ago
This has been seen a few times now, seems to be an issue waiting for the copy panel. This might be helped by the switch to selenium which is changing how a couple of these commands work.

TEST-UNEXPECTED-ERROR | test_2_linkclicker.py Test2Linkclicker.test_2_own_room_test | TimeoutException: Traceback (most recent call last):
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/wait.py", line 122, in until
rv = condition(self.marionette)
File "/home/worker/repo/test/functional/loopTestDriver.py", line 28, in <lambda>
.until(lambda m: m.find_element(by, locator).is_displayed())
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/marionette.py", line 1651, in find_element
return self._send_message("findElement", body, key="value")
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/decorators.py", line 36, in _
return func(*args, **kwargs)
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/marionette.py", line 688, in _send_message
self._handle_error(err)
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/marionette.py", line 721, in _handle_error
raise errors.lookup(error)(message, stacktrace=stacktrace)

TimeoutException: Timed out after 5.1 seconds, caused by <class 'marionette_driver.errors.NoSuchElementException'>
Traceback (most recent call last):
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ette/marionette_test.py", line 344, in run
testMethod()
File "/home/worker/repo/test/functional/test_2_linkclicker.py", line 95, in test_2_own_room_test
room_url = self.local_copy_url_and_close_share_panel()
File "/home/worker/repo/test/functional/loopTestDriver.py", line 106, in local_copy_url_and_close_share_panel
copyLink = self.wait_for_element_displayed(By.CLASS_NAME, "btn-copy")
File "/home/worker/repo/test/functional/loopTestDriver.py", line 28, in wait_for_element_displayed
.until(lambda m: m.find_element(by, locator).is_displayed())
File "/home/worker/repo/.venv/local/lib/python2.7/site-packages/marionette_driver/wait.py", line 143, in until
cause=last_exc)
TEST-INFO took 9394ms
(Reporter)

Comment 1

2 years ago
Support for Hello/Loop has been discontinued.

https://support.mozilla.org/kb/hello-status

Hence closing the old bugs. Thank you for your support.
Status: NEW → RESOLVED
Last Resolved: 2 years ago
Resolution: --- → INCOMPLETE
You need to log in before you can comment on or make changes to this bug.